Case 1155/2026 Summary The Principal Sessions Judge, Madurai granted bail to accused Manikandan (petitioner) in a case involving alleged assault on his mother with weapons and abusive language (BNS sections 296(b), 109, 351(3)). The court considered that the injured was discharged from hospital, the petitioner had no prior criminal record, investigation was substantially complete, and he had already spent 33 days in custody. Bail was granted on Rs. 10,000 bond with two sureties and strict conditions including daily police reporting and non-interference with investigation.
